The “Bad Boys” franchise unveiled a limited-edition merch collection to commemorate the 25th anniversary of the launch of the original film as well as the success of “Bad Boys for Life,” which was released in January.
The capsule is centered around the film’s central motto – “We ride together, we die together.” The franchise first started in 1995, when Will Smith and MartinLawrence starred as two Miami-based narcotics detectives for the Michael Bay-directed movie. The success of the film resulted in two more Miami-based sequels – “Bad Boys II” (2003) and “Bad Boys for Life” (2020) which was one of the highest-grossing films of 2020.
The collection marks the first time that Bad Boys merch has officially been made available to the public. It will only be available for purchase through Dec. 20. The nine-piece collection features bold and graphic designs of “Bad Boys”-themed shirts, sweaters, hoodies, shorts, socks and more, including imagery of Smith’s character Mike Lowrey and Lawrence’s character Marcus Burnett from the film.
